1 locutaque est Maria et Aaron contra Mosen propter uxorem eius aethiopissam
And Miriam speaketh — Aaron also — against Moses concerning the circumstance of the Cushite woman whom he had taken: for a Cushite woman he had taken;
2 et dixerunt num per solum Mosen locutus est Dominus nonne et nobis similiter est locutus quod cum audisset Dominus
and they say, 'Only by Moses hath Jehovah spoken? also by us hath he not spoken?' and Jehovah heareth.
3 erat enim Moses vir mitissimus super omnes homines qui morabantur in terra
And the man Moses [is] very humble, more than any of the men who [are] on the face of the ground.
4 statim locutus est ad eum et ad Aaron et Mariam egredimini vos tantum tres ad tabernaculum foederis cumque fuissent egressi
And Jehovah saith suddenly unto Moses, and unto Aaron, and unto Miriam, 'Come out ye three unto the tent of meeting;' and they three come out.
5 descendit Dominus in columna nubis et stetit in introitu tabernaculi vocans Aaron et Mariam qui cum issent
And Jehovah cometh down in the pillar of the cloud, and standeth at the opening of the tent, and calleth Aaron and Miriam, and they come out both of them.
6 dixit ad eos audite sermones meos si quis fuerit inter vos propheta Domini in visione apparebo ei vel per somnium loquar ad illum
And He saith, 'Hear, I pray you, My words: If your prophet is of Jehovah — in an appearance unto him I make Myself known; in a dream I speak with him;
7 at non talis servus meus Moses qui in omni domo mea fidelissimus est
not so My servant Moses; in all My house he [is] stedfast;
8 ore enim ad os loquor ei et palam non per enigmata et figuras Dominum videt quare igitur non timuistis detrahere servo meo Mosi
mouth unto mouth I speak with him, and [by] an appearance, and not in riddles; and the form of Jehovah he beholdeth attentively; and wherefore have ye not been afraid to speak against My servant — against Moses?'
9 iratusque contra eos abiit
And the anger of Jehovah burneth against them, and He goeth on,
10 nubes quoque recessit quae erat super tabernaculum et ecce Maria apparuit candens lepra quasi nix cumque respexisset eam Aaron et vidisset perfusam lepra
and the cloud hath turned aside from off the tent, and lo, Miriam [is] leprous as snow; and Aaron turneth unto Miriam, and lo, leprous!
11 ait ad Mosen obsecro domine mi ne inponas nobis hoc peccatum quod stulte commisimus
And Aaron saith unto Moses, 'O, my lord, I pray thee, lay not upon us sin [in] which we have been foolish, and [in] which we have sinned;
12 ne fiat haec quasi mortua et ut abortivum quod proicitur de vulva matris suae ecce iam medium carnis eius devoratum est lepra
let her not, I pray thee, be as [one] dead, when in his coming out from the womb of his mother — the half of his flesh is consumed.'
13 clamavitque Moses ad Dominum dicens Deus obsecro sana eam
And Moses crieth unto Jehovah, saying, 'O God, I pray Thee, give, I pray Thee, healing to her.'
14 cui respondit Dominus si pater eius spuisset in faciem illius nonne debuerat saltem septem dierum rubore suffundi separetur septem diebus extra castra et postea revocabitur
And Jehovah saith unto Moses, 'And her father had but spat in her face — is she not ashamed seven days? she is shut out seven days at the outside of the camp, and afterwards she is gathered.'
15 exclusa est itaque Maria extra castra septem diebus et populus non est motus de loco illo donec revocata est Maria
And Miriam is shut out at the outside of the camp seven days, and the people hath not journeyed till Miriam is gathered;
16 profectus est de Aseroth fixis tentoriis in deserto Pharan
and afterwards have the people journeyed from Hazeroth, and they encamp in the wilderness of Paran.
